Brian Phelps is an experienced healthcare professional currently serving as the Lead Nurse Anesthetist/CRNA at Dosher Memorial Hospital since February 2020. Prior to this role, Brian Phelps worked as a Nurse Anesthetist/CRNA at New Hanover Regional Medical Center from November 2010 and previously gained experience as a Registered Nurse at Rex Healthcare from August 2006 to July 2008. Brian Phelps obtained a Master’s degree in Nurse Anesthesia from the UNCG Raleigh School of Nurse Anesthesia between 2008 and 2010 and earned a Bachelor of Science in Nursing from UNCW from 2002 to 2006.

Dosher Memorial Hospital, a Critical Access community hospital with 25 licensed acute (inpatient) beds and 64 licensed skilled nursing center beds. Approximately one mile from the Cape Fear, the hospital is located in the coastal historic town of Southport, N.C. in Brunswick County. The hospital is overseen by a publicly-elected Board of Trustees and generously supported by a volunteer force of nearly 200, making Dosher Hospital unique in the state of North Carolina. We serve the areas of Southport, St. James, Oak Island, Caswell Beach, Boiling Spring Lakes, Bolivia, Holden Beach, Calabash, Wilmington, Bald Head Island, and Brunswick County.
